What is Remote Assistance?

 

Remote Assistance is a service which allows us to resolve issues on a customer’s computer via the Internet from our own computer(s). With the client’s permission of course, we are able to control their computer via software that enables us to view what is currently displayed on the remote computer on our own monitor, hence enabling us to resolve computer users anywhere in the world.

What about my security?

 

Firstly, the software that we provide for the customer to run on their computer, to grant us access, will only be running when the customer is receiving remote assistance. Therefore we or anyone else cannot access your computer unless you have this software running. Secondly, even when you do have the software running, the software will provide the customer with an ID and Password which you will need to give to us so that we can access your computer. This password is changed every time a session has ended and the software is restarted, so once we log off from a session we can not log back in until you have given us the new password. This also stops anyone else from getting into your computer. Finally, you have opportunity to watch on your monitor just what we do as we work.

What problems can be resolved via Remote Assistance?

 

We can help customers with most software related problems. We can also install programs for the customer, and help install external hardware such as printers, webcams, etc., with a little guided help from the customer. We can also teach you how to do something you wish to learn. This all covers a good proportion of the things that need resolving with computers, as around 80% of computer problems are software related.

 

What problems can’t be resolved via Remote Assistance?

 

While we may be able to give you some idea what the problem may be, most hardware related problems will not be resolvable via Remote Assistance. Also, if you have problems connecting to the Internet we cannot help via remote assistance, because we are relying on your Internet connection to be able to connect to your computer in the first place. Those local to Cowra, NSW, Australia will need to use our Mobile Computer Repair Service for these problems.
